Carla Guevara Laforteza

Carla Guevara-Laforteza (born December 26, 1975) is a Filipino musical theater actress of performances in both local and international productions.

[9] Laforteza started with the Rep Children's Theater in 1993, where she was cast in various plays such as Camelot, Once on This Island, Annie, Romeo and Juliet, and Taming of the Shrew.

[13] She also did the roles of Sour Kangaroo in Repertory Philippines' production of Seussical and Sister Berthe in Resort World Manila's Sound of Music.

[16] In 2019, Laforteza was chosen to play as Joy in Ang Huling El Bimbo (musical), stage production that featured Eraserheads hit songs.

[17] [18] In 2022, Laforteza was cast in the ABS-CBN television series Flower of Evil, a Filipino adaptation of a widely popular South Korean drama.

[19] Same this year, Carla Guevara Laforteza portrayed Rachel in Joseph the Dreamer, a role that earned her the Aliw Award for Best Featured Actress in a Musical.

[22] Laforteza celebrated her 30th year in musical theater by Cultural Center of the Philippines (CCP) on, the Triple Threats concert "A La Carlotta" on August 11.
